Abstract
A method of allotting the signal links and routing the signal messages in the signalling transfer points of a common channel signalling system which are level type signalling transfer points for carrying out message transfer functions based on the common channel signalling No. 7 protocol of the ITTCC. Each signalling transfer point includes a signalling link selection value composed of a number of bits, signal data links, signal links, signal network functions, clusters and groups, connected in such a manner that a signalling transfer point includes a certain number of signal network functions, each signal network function including a certain number of signal links, each signal link being connected to one signal data link. The signalling transfer point includes a number of clusters of signal links (equal to the number of signal network functions) grouped in a plurality of clusters (equal to the number of signal links). In this system, if a level has a malfunction, replacement levels are available, and the determination as to which cluster has the replacing level can be easily made.
